Böjning av verbet

To appraise på Engelska

Regelbundet verb
appraise, appraised, appraised

Indicative

Present (simple)

  • I appraise
  • you appraise
  • he appraises
  • we appraise
  • you appraise
  • they appraise

Present progressive / continuous

  • I am appraising
  • you are appraising
  • he is appraising
  • we are appraising
  • you are appraising
  • they are appraising

Past (simple)

  • I appraised
  • you appraised
  • he appraised
  • we appraised
  • you appraised
  • they appraised

Past progressive / continuous

  • I was appraising
  • you were appraising
  • he was appraising
  • we were appraising
  • you were appraising
  • they were appraising

Present perfect (simple)

  • I have appraised
  • you have appraised
  • he has appraised
  • we have appraised
  • you have appraised
  • they have appraised

Present perfect progressive / continuous

  • I have been appraising
  • you have been appraising
  • he has been appraising
  • we have been appraising
  • you have been appraising
  • they have been appraising

Past perfect

  • I had appraised
  • you had appraised
  • he had appraised
  • we had appraised
  • you had appraised
  • they had appraised

Past perfect progressive / continuous

  • I had been appraising
  • you had been appraising
  • he had been appraising
  • we had been appraising
  • you had been appraising
  • they had been appraising

Future

  • I will appraise
  • you will appraise
  • he will appraise
  • we will appraise
  • you will appraise
  • they will appraise

Future progressive / continuous

  • I will be appraising
  • you will be appraising
  • he will be appraising
  • we will be appraising
  • you will be appraising
  • they will be appraising

Future perfect

  • I will have appraised
  • you will have appraised
  • he will have appraised
  • we will have appraised
  • you will have appraised
  • they will have appraised

Future perfect continuous

  • I will have been appraising
  • you will have been appraising
  • he will have been appraising
  • we will have been appraising
  • you will have been appraising
  • they will have been appraising

Conditional

Simple

  • I would appraise
  • you would appraise
  • he would appraise
  • we would appraise
  • you would appraise
  • they would appraise

Progressive

  • I would be appraising
  • you would be appraising
  • he would be appraising
  • we would be appraising
  • you would be appraising
  • they would be appraising

Perfect

  • I would have appraised
  • you would have appraised
  • he would have appraised
  • we would have appraised
  • you would have appraised
  • they would have appraised

Perfect progressive

  • I would have been appraising
  • you would have been appraising
  • he would have been appraising
  • we would have been appraising
  • you would have been appraising
  • they would have been appraising

Infinitive

Infinitive

  • to appraise

Imperative

Imperative

  • appraise
  • Let's appraise

Exempel på konjugering av verbet To appraise

Indicative Present (simple): Bruno Delavigne appraises every new fragrance formula with the same rigorous standards his grandfather Xavier taught him in Montmartre.
Indicative Present progressive / continuous: The Delavigne Corporation's board is currently appraising the value of a rare collection of vintage perfume ingredients acquired from a Parisian estate.
Indicative Past (simple): Horatio Oléré appraised the situation in the boardroom with a calm eye and quietly slid the fire extinguisher closer to Bruno's workbench.
Indicative Past progressive / continuous: Bruno was appraising a new line of eco-friendly cosmetics when his San Francisco staff burst into the room with news of record-breaking quarterly sales.
Indicative Present perfect (simple): The noseless perfumer has appraised dozens of competing fragrance brands over the years, relying entirely on chemical analysis rather than his lost sense of smell.
Indicative Present perfect progressive / continuous: Environmental activists have been appraising the Delavigne Corporation's green initiatives for several months and are reportedly impressed by Bruno's commitment to the cause.
Indicative Past perfect: By the time Bruno arrived at the Pamplona suppliers' fair, his team had already appraised every product on display and shortlisted three candidates.
Indicative Past perfect progressive / continuous: The grandson of Xavier had been appraising the old Montmartre shop's inventory for hours before he discovered his grandfather's secret formula tucked behind a loose brick.
Indicative Future: Next spring, Bruno will appraise the Delavigne Corporation's full range of fragrance fire prevention equipment to ensure it meets international safety standards.
Indicative Future progressive / continuous: While the rest of the Pamplona crowd is watching the bulls charge, the CEO will be appraising the local artisan perfumers' wares with characteristic intensity.
Indicative Future perfect: By the time his surfing instructor arrives on the San Francisco beach tomorrow morning, Bruno will have appraised every business proposal waiting in his inbox.
Indicative Future perfect progressive / continuous: By the end of the annual charity gala, Bruno will have been appraising potential environmental partners for over three hours without so much as a sip of water.
Conditional Simple: Bruno would appraise the rival corporation's offer more generously if it included a meaningful commitment to fragrance fire prevention.
Conditional Progressive: If he were not already out on the waves, the San Francisco surfer would be appraising the latest batch of ocean-inspired scents in his laboratory right now.
Conditional Perfect: Bruno would have appraised Xavier's old shop more carefully before the explosion if anyone had warned him that volatile ingredients were stored beneath the floorboards.
Conditional Perfect progressive: Without the accident that cost him his sense of smell, the perfumer would have been appraising his grandfather's legendary formulas entirely by nose, as tradition demanded.
Imperative Imperative: « Appraise every ingredient on that list before you sign anything, Horatio — we are not repeating the great vanilla incident of 2019, » Bruno warned from across the Delavigne Corporation lab.
